England defeats Denmark while Argentina vs. South Africa ends in a draw. The final match of the day features China vs. Haiti. Here are the superstars to look for, the stories to follow and all the details on how to watch.

"We’re very proud of our performance," Haitian coach Nicholas Delépine told AP. "We’ve worked very hard and for us it was a huge test. We were very close to England. We were very close."
